Description

It appears from the returns of invalid pensioners living in New Hampshire that James Reed, late a Major General in the service of the United States, is entitled to a pension arrearage of $2243.88.

transcription

This is to certify that it appears from the Returns of Invalid Pensioners residing in the State of new hampshire that James Reed late a Brigadier General in the Service of the United States is entitled to arrea-ges of pensions previous to the fourth of March one-thousand seven hundred and eighty nine amortizing to two thousand two hundred forty three dollars and eighty nine cents
Given to the War office
this twenty third day
of May one thousand seven
hundred & ninety one
Knox
Secy of War

2243 Dollars 88 cents
